Oracle恢復數據:專業解決方案與實用教程
引言:為什么選擇Oracle恢復數據?
在當今數據驅動的時代,數據庫的安全性和可靠性變得愈發重要。Oracle恢復數據不僅是數據庫管理中的一個重要環節,更是保障企業信息安全的關鍵措施。無論是由于人為錯誤、系統崩潰還是硬件故障,數據丟失都可能給企業帶來不可估量的損失。掌握Oracle數據庫的恢復技巧,能夠幫助企業在危機中迅速恢復正常運營。
解決方案概述
本文將詳細介紹Oracle恢復數據的多種方法,包括數據備份、恢復策略、以及使用工具進行數據恢復的具體步驟。無論你是數據庫管理員還是普通用戶,本文都將為你提供實用的指導與支持。
Oracle恢復數據的基本概念
1. 數據備份的重要性
在進行任何恢復操作之前,了解數據備份的重要性是至關重要的。定期備份不僅能夠防止數據丟失,還能夠在系統出現故障時,快速恢復到之前的狀態。Oracle提供了多種備份方式,包括物理備份和邏輯備份,用戶可以根據需求選擇合適的備份策略。
2. 恢復策略的制定
制定有效的恢復策略是確保數據安全的關鍵。用戶需要根據業務需求,評估數據的重要性和恢復時間目標(RTO),從而選擇合適的恢復方式。常見的恢復策略包括完全恢復、部分恢復和時間點恢復等。
Oracle恢復數據的具體步驟
1. 使用RMAN進行數據恢復
RMAN(Recovery Manager)是Oracle提供的一種強大的備份和恢復工具。通過RMAN,用戶可以輕松地進行數據備份、恢復以及驗證操作。使用RMAN進行恢復時,用戶需要先連接到目標數據庫,然后使用相應的命令進行恢復操作。
2. 數據文件的恢復
在某些情況下,用戶可能只需要恢復特定的數據文件。Oracle允許用戶通過指定數據文件的名稱或ID進行恢復。用戶需要確保已備份相關數據文件,并根據需要選擇恢復的時間點。
3. 利用閃回技術恢復數據
閃回技術是Oracle數據庫的一項獨特功能,允許用戶在數據丟失或錯誤操作后,快速恢復到某一時間點。通過使用閃回查詢或閃回表功能,用戶可以輕松找回丟失的數據,避免了復雜的恢復過程。
常見問題與解決方案
1. 數據恢復失敗的原因
在進行數據恢復時,用戶可能會遇到各種問題,比如備份文件損壞、恢復命令錯誤等。了解這些常見問題的原因,可以幫助用戶提前做好預防措施。
2. 如何選擇合適的恢復工具
市面上有多種第三方工具可供選擇,用戶需要根據自身需求、預算以及工具的功能來選擇合適的恢復工具。確保選擇的工具能夠兼容Oracle數據庫,并具備良好的用戶評價。
掌握Oracle恢復數據的技能,能夠有效保障企業數據的安全與完整性。通過定期備份、制定合理的恢復策略以及熟練使用恢復工具,用戶可以在數據丟失的情況下,迅速恢復業務的正常運轉。希望本文能為您在Oracle數據庫的管理與維護中提供實用的幫助。
FAQ
1. 如何備份Oracle數據庫?
您可以使用RMAN或手動備份數據文件來進行數據庫備份。建議定期進行全備和增量備份,以確保數據的安全。
2. 數據恢復的時間一般需要多久?
數據恢復的時間取決于數據的大小、備份的類型以及恢復策略。一般情況下,完全恢復可能需要幾小時,而使用閃回技術則可以在幾分鐘內完成。
3. 如果沒有備份,如何恢復數據?
如果沒有備份,數據恢復的難度會大大增加。您可以嘗試使用專業的數據恢復工具,或者尋求專業的數據恢復服務。